[Sheepdog] Stunk at Getting Started
MORITA Kazutaka
morita.kazutaka at lab.ntt.co.jp
Mon Aug 9 08:50:15 CEST 2010
Hi,
At Sun, 8 Aug 2010 08:56:13 +0530,
Narendra Prasad Madanapalli wrote:
>
> Hi Everyone,
>
> To get insights into Shepdog, following the instructions in Getting
> Started page at http://www.osrg.net/sheepdog/usage.html
>
> While compiling qemu, I encounter the folowing error repeatedly
>
> =============================================
> CC ppcemb-softmmu/ppc440_bamboo.o
> CC ppcemb-softmmu/ppce500_mpc8544ds.o
> LINK ppcemb-softmmu/qemu-system-ppcemb
> translate.o: file not recognized: File truncated
> collect2: ld returned 1 exit status
> make[1]: *** [qemu-system-ppcemb] Error 1
> make: *** [subdir-ppcemb-softmmu] Error 2
> =============================================
>
> Here are my machine details:
> OS Distro: Fedora release 11 (Leonidas)
> uname -a: Linux naninfinity 2.6.29.4-167.fc11.i686.PAE #1 SMP Wed May
> 27 17:28:22 EDT 2009 i686 athlon i386 GNU/Linux
>
>
> Can anybody provide pointer to overcome this error or pre-compiled
> qemu binaries with Sheepdog support?
>
Sorry, I'm on a business trip, so I don't have an environment to
regenerate your problem.
If you don't need other architecture emulations, how about adding
--target-list=i386-softmmu to the configure options? You may be able
to avoid the compile error by this option.
Qemu binaries with Sheepdog support would appear after qemu 0.13.0 is
released, but I'm not sure when it is released, sorry.
Thanks,
Kazutaka
>
> Thanks,
> Narendra.
>
> PS:
>
> QEMU ./configure outut:
> ==========================================================
> Install prefix /usr/local
> BIOS directory /usr/local/share/qemu
> binary directory /usr/local/bin
> config directory /usr/local/etc
> Manual directory /usr/local/share/man
> ELF interp prefix /usr/gnemul/qemu-%M
> Source path /opt/repositories/qemu.1
> C compiler gcc
> Host C compiler gcc
> CFLAGS -O2 -g
> QEMU_CFLAGS -Werror -m32 -fstack-protector-all
> -Wold-style-definition -Wold-style-declaration -I. -I$(SRC_PATH)
> -D_FORTIFY_SOURCE=2 -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64
> -D_LARGEFILE_SOURCE -Wstrict-prototypes -Wredundant-decls -Wall
> -Wundef -Wendif-labels -Wwrite-strings -Wmissing-prototypes
> -fno-strict-aliasing
> LDFLAGS -Wl,--warn-common -m32 -g
> make make
> install install
> host CPU i386
> host big endian no
> target list i386-softmmu x86_64-softmmu arm-softmmu cris-softmmu
> m68k-softmmu microblaze-softmmu mips-softmmu mipsel-softmmu
> mips64-softmmu mips64el-softmmu ppc-softmmu ppcemb-softmmu
> ppc64-softmmu sh4-softmmu sh4eb-softmmu sparc-softmmu sparc64-softmmu
> i386-linux-user x86_64-linux-user alpha-linux-user arm-linux-user
> armeb-linux-user cris-linux-user m68k-linux-user microblaze-linux-user
> mips-linux-user mipsel-linux-user ppc-linux-user ppc64-linux-user
> ppc64abi32-linux-user sh4-linux-user sh4eb-linux-user sparc-linux-user
> sparc64-linux-user sparc32plus-linux-user
> tcg debug enabled no
> Mon debug enabled no
> gprof enabled no
> sparse enabled no
> strip binaries yes
> profiler no
> static build no
> -Werror enabled yes
> SDL support yes
> curses support yes
> curl support yes
> check support no
> mingw32 support no
> Audio drivers oss
> Extra audio cards ac97 es1370 sb16
> Block whitelist
> Mixer emulation no
> VNC TLS support yes
> VNC SASL support yes
> VNC JPEG support yes
> VNC PNG support yes
> VNC thread no
> xen support no
> brlapi support no
> bluez support no
> Documentation yes
> NPTL support yes
> GUEST_BASE yes
> PIE user targets no
> vde support no
> IO thread no
> Linux AIO support no
> ATTR/XATTR support yes
> Install blobs yes
> KVM support yes
> fdt support no
> preadv support yes
> fdatasync yes
> uuid support yes
> vhost-net support no
> ==========================================================
> --
> sheepdog mailing list
> sheepdog at lists.wpkg.org
> http://lists.wpkg.org/mailman/listinfo/sheepdog
More information about the sheepdog
mailing list